One of the cornerstones of reliable networking is communication skills. Whether you are introducing yourself at an event or participating in a meeting, it is important to be able to clearly, confidently and articulately communicate your insights and ideas. Additionally, it is additionally vital to be able to demonstrate solid non-verbal communication abilities as well. For instance, subtle cues like maintaining eye contact, having open body language and nodding your head are effective non-verbal communication tools. Ultimately, open spoken and non-verbal communication plays a critical role in building rapport and trust at these professional networking events.

For example, a core skill required for networking is active listening. While many individuals concentrate on what they are going to say to other individuals, the very best networkers are those that prioritise listening to other people. Essentially, active listening involves giving your complete focus to the speaker, asking thoughtful questions and demonstrating real interest in their experiences and point of views. By listening carefully, you can determine any shared interests, uncover prospective collaboration opportunities and develop trust. Ultimately, active listening forms the foundation of all effective networking interactions.
